Sparks of History is proud to present Professor Tim Blanning, professor emeritus of modern European history at the University of Cambridge. Professor Blanning discussed his award winning book, Frederick the Great, King of Prussia.
Who was Frederick the Great?
What did Europe look like when Frederick became king?
Who were the major powers at the time?
Was Frederick a successful military leader?
What was his legacy?
How did Frederick treat minorities especially the Jewish people?
